It’s been a week since the Avalanche last played, but they’re certainly not rusty.
Winger Mikko Rantanen got Colorado on the board Sunday when he blasted a backhander past Vegas goaltender Marc-Andre Fleury to give the Avs a 1-0 lead 4:55 into the first period. Cale Makar and Devon Toews were each credited with an assist.
The Avs and Golden Knights kicked off Game 1 of their best-of-seven, second-round series on Sunday night.
